Handover note: I'm passing the Tindervale date-localization work to you. Plugin authors currently get raw ISO strings from the Marrowick API, and several format dates by hand, which breaks for locales with non-Gregorian calendars. The new formatter shim is half-wired into the SDK; finish the fallback logic before the next plugin-kit release. The migration checklist and locale matrix are on the internal page.

operations page: https://confluence.zemvarlabs.internal/projects/display/browse/display/8963

# Flaglight Rollouts — Approvals

Quick version for on-call: any rollout touching more than 5% of traffic needs an approval in Flaglight before the ramp continues. Kill switches don't need approval — just flip them and note it in the incident channel. Scheduled ramps pause automatically if error budget burns hot. If you're stuck at 2 a.m. with a pending approval, there's one person authorized to override, and that's the approver below.

account owner for tagep-bafof: Norael Gilax Juleth

Hey, welcome to reviewing for Graphlet, our dependency graph visualizer. Most PRs touch either the parser (turns lockfiles into nodes) or the renderer (draws the force-directed layout). Watch for cycles sneaking into the parser tests — they're our most common regression. Layout changes need a before/after screenshot in the PR description. If you're unsure whether a change needs a design pass, just ask the maintainers.

escalation mailbox, bagef-bagag: oliax.drumir.jorath@crelvolabs.test

Support team note: the audio waveform preview in Chirpdeck renders client-side from a downsampled peaks file, so a blank waveform usually means the peaks job hasn't finished, not a broken upload. You can force regeneration from the admin panel. To access the regeneration controls after an account lockout, supply the recovery passphrase below.

unlock words, kahif-fawep: rusax-rusix-raldor-pelok-oliir-istael-istir-aldix-sorix